Abstract
Experimental study was carried on with the compressive properties of plain woven hybrid composite laminates with a hole. The influence of ply volume proportion and ply stacking sequence on the compressive properties was discussed. Meanwhile the point stress criterion and the average stress criterion were applied to predict the residual strength of the laminates. The results show that the compression strength is distinctly increased with the rising of the volume proportion of 0° ply; and the volume proportion of (±45) ply is good to be between 20-25 percent; meanwhile it is verified that both the point stress criterion and the average stress criterion are suitable for the compression strength prediction of the hybrid composite laminates.
